我们如何在一周内利用AI重建Next.js

💡 原文英文,约2900词,阅读约需11分钟。
📝

内容提要

一名工程师与AI模型合作,从零重建了流行的前端框架vinext,作为Next.js的替代品。该框架基于Vite,构建速度快达4倍,包体积小57%。vinext简化了在Cloudflare Workers上的部署,并支持增量静态再生。尽管仍在实验阶段,早期用户反馈积极。

🎯

关键要点

  • 工程师与AI模型合作,从零重建了前端框架vinext,作为Next.js的替代品。
  • vinext基于Vite,构建速度快达4倍,包体积小57%。
  • vinext简化了在Cloudflare Workers上的部署,支持增量静态再生(ISR)。
  • Next.js在无服务器生态系统中的部署存在问题,工具链完全定制化。
  • vinext直接在Vite上重新实现了Next.js的API,而不是适配Next.js的输出。
  • vinext的开发过程使用了AI,显著提高了开发效率。
  • vinext目前仍处于实验阶段,尚未经过大规模流量的考验。
  • vinext支持流量感知预渲染(TPR),根据实际流量预渲染重要页面。
  • 项目的成功依赖于良好的文档、全面的测试套件和强大的构建工具。
  • vinext包含迁移工具,方便用户将Next.js项目迁移到vinext。

延伸问答

vinext是什么,它与Next.js有什么关系?

vinext是一个基于Vite重建的前端框架,作为Next.js的替代品,旨在简化部署和提高构建速度。

vinext的构建速度和包体积相比Next.js有什么优势?

vinext的构建速度可达Next.js的4倍,生成的客户端包体积小57%。

vinext如何简化在Cloudflare Workers上的部署?

vinext通过单个命令即可从源代码构建并部署到Cloudflare Workers,简化了配置过程。

vinext支持哪些功能?

vinext支持增量静态再生(ISR)和流量感知预渲染(TPR),并提供迁移工具以便用户从Next.js迁移。

vinext的开发过程中AI的作用是什么?

vinext的开发过程中,AI模型帮助提高了开发效率,几乎所有代码都是由AI编写的。

vinext目前处于什么阶段?

vinext目前仍在实验阶段,尚未经过大规模流量的考验,但早期用户反馈积极。

➡️

继续阅读